Got a Buccaneer that has been sitting untouched in my Uncle's basement
for several years.It powers up and no playfield lights come on.The
backbox lights work and its stuck on tilt and game over.Checked all anti
cheat switches,fuses.Manually engaging the start relay wont start a
game.Engaging the tilt hold relay turns on the playfield lights and
turns off the tilt light.It wont manually add credits from either coin
door switch but I can step the stepper up and down manually.Any ideas
would be welcomed!

Problem solved.Gotem needem suggested a latch relay.I believe there are
several latch relays but I read the AX relay can be very problematic.So
after cleaning the jones plugs to no avail,I went after the AX relay.It
must have just been ceased up cause all I did was move it a couple times
without even taking it out,and voila! The game is now fully
working.Thanks to all for the help.And to clarify,the coin door jones
plug is on the bottom board in this machine.

If the Ax relay isn't adjusted correctly, the game will never work
correctly. Those things are extremely touchy. So I'd start there.
